Skip navigation links

Oracle® On Track Communication SDK Documentation
Release 1(1.0)

E20955-01


waggle.client.modules.conversation
Interface XConversationModuleClientEvents

All Superinterfaces:
XEvents

public interface XConversationModuleClientEvents
extends XEvents

XConversationModuleClientEvents.


Method Summary
 void notifyConversationAccessible(XConversationInfo conversationInfo, XConversationRole conversationRole)
           
 void notifyConversationActiveConferencesChanged(XConversationInfo conversationInfo, boolean voiceConferenceInProgress, boolean applicationConferenceInProgress)
           
 void notifyConversationCreated(XConversationInfo conversationInfo)
           
 void notifyConversationDiscoverableChanged(XConversationInfo conversationInfo)
           
 void notifyConversationEntered(XConversationInfo conversationInfo, XUserInfo userInfo)
           
 void notifyConversationEntering(XConversationInfo conversationInfo, XUserInfo userInfo)
           
 void notifyConversationExited(XConversationInfo conversationInfo, XUserInfo userInfo)
           
 void notifyConversationExiting(XConversationInfo conversationInfo, XUserInfo userInfo)
           
 void notifyConversationExternalIDsChanged(XConversationInfo conversationInfo, List<String> addedExternalIDs, List<String> removedExternalIDs)
           
 void notifyConversationInaccessible(XConversationInfo conversationInfo)
           
 void notifyConversationMemberActiveChanged(XConversationInfo conversationInfo, XConversationMemberActiveInfo activityInfo)
           
 void notifyConversationMembersChanged(XConversationInfo conversationInfo, List<waggle.common.modules.object.infos.XObjectInfo> addedMemberInfos, List<waggle.common.modules.object.infos.XObjectInfo> removedMemberInfos)
           
 void notifyConversationMembershipAccepted(XConversationInfo conversationInfo, XConversationRequestInfo requestInfo)
           
 void notifyConversationMembershipChanged(XConversationInfo conversationInfo, List<XUserInfo> addedUserInfos, List<XUserInfo> removedUserInfos)
           
 void notifyConversationMembershipRejected(XConversationInfo conversationInfo, XConversationRequestInfo requestInfo)
           
 void notifyConversationMembershipRequested(XConversationInfo conversationInfo, XConversationRequestInfo requestInfo)
           
 void notifyConversationMembershipWithdrawn(XConversationInfo conversationInfo, XConversationRequestInfo requestInfo)
           
 void notifyConversationMovedIn(XConversationInfo conversationInfo)
           
 void notifyConversationMovedOut(XConversationInfo conversationInfo)
           
 void notifyConversationNameChanged(XConversationInfo conversationInfo)
           
 void notifyConversationProfileChanged(XConversationInfo conversationInfo)
           
 void notifyConversationStateChanged(XConversationInfo conversationInfo)
           
 void notifyConversationUpdated(XConversationInfo conversationInfo)
           
 void notifyConversationWatcherAdded(XConversationInfo conversationInfo)
           
 void notifyConversationWatcherRemoved(XConversationInfo conversationInfo)
           

 

Method Detail

notifyConversationEntering

void notifyConversationEntering(XConversationInfo conversationInfo,
                                XUserInfo userInfo)

notifyConversationEntered

void notifyConversationEntered(XConversationInfo conversationInfo,
                               XUserInfo userInfo)

notifyConversationExiting

void notifyConversationExiting(XConversationInfo conversationInfo,
                               XUserInfo userInfo)

notifyConversationExited

void notifyConversationExited(XConversationInfo conversationInfo,
                              XUserInfo userInfo)

notifyConversationCreated

void notifyConversationCreated(XConversationInfo conversationInfo)

notifyConversationAccessible

void notifyConversationAccessible(XConversationInfo conversationInfo,
                                  XConversationRole conversationRole)

notifyConversationInaccessible

void notifyConversationInaccessible(XConversationInfo conversationInfo)

notifyConversationUpdated

void notifyConversationUpdated(XConversationInfo conversationInfo)

notifyConversationNameChanged

void notifyConversationNameChanged(XConversationInfo conversationInfo)

notifyConversationStateChanged

void notifyConversationStateChanged(XConversationInfo conversationInfo)

notifyConversationDiscoverableChanged

void notifyConversationDiscoverableChanged(XConversationInfo conversationInfo)

notifyConversationWatcherAdded

void notifyConversationWatcherAdded(XConversationInfo conversationInfo)

notifyConversationWatcherRemoved

void notifyConversationWatcherRemoved(XConversationInfo conversationInfo)

notifyConversationMemberActiveChanged

void notifyConversationMemberActiveChanged(XConversationInfo conversationInfo,
                                           XConversationMemberActiveInfo activityInfo)

notifyConversationMovedOut

void notifyConversationMovedOut(XConversationInfo conversationInfo)

notifyConversationMovedIn

void notifyConversationMovedIn(XConversationInfo conversationInfo)

notifyConversationProfileChanged

void notifyConversationProfileChanged(XConversationInfo conversationInfo)

notifyConversationExternalIDsChanged

void notifyConversationExternalIDsChanged(XConversationInfo conversationInfo,
                                          List<String> addedExternalIDs,
                                          List<String> removedExternalIDs)

notifyConversationMembersChanged

void notifyConversationMembersChanged(XConversationInfo conversationInfo,
                                      List<waggle.common.modules.object.infos.XObjectInfo> addedMemberInfos,
                                      List<waggle.common.modules.object.infos.XObjectInfo> removedMemberInfos)

notifyConversationMembershipChanged

void notifyConversationMembershipChanged(XConversationInfo conversationInfo,
                                         List<XUserInfo> addedUserInfos,
                                         List<XUserInfo> removedUserInfos)

notifyConversationMembershipRequested

void notifyConversationMembershipRequested(XConversationInfo conversationInfo,
                                           XConversationRequestInfo requestInfo)

notifyConversationMembershipWithdrawn

void notifyConversationMembershipWithdrawn(XConversationInfo conversationInfo,
                                           XConversationRequestInfo requestInfo)

notifyConversationMembershipAccepted

void notifyConversationMembershipAccepted(XConversationInfo conversationInfo,
                                          XConversationRequestInfo requestInfo)

notifyConversationMembershipRejected

void notifyConversationMembershipRejected(XConversationInfo conversationInfo,
                                          XConversationRequestInfo requestInfo)

notifyConversationActiveConferencesChanged

void notifyConversationActiveConferencesChanged(XConversationInfo conversationInfo,
                                                boolean voiceConferenceInProgress,
                                                boolean applicationConferenceInProgress)

Skip navigation links

Oracle® On Track Communication SDK Documentation
Release 1(1.0)

E20955-01


Copyright © 2011, Oracle and/or its affiliates. All rights reserved.